*{margin:0px;padding:0px;}
html{overflow-x:hidden;background: #000;font-size:100px;}
body{font:16px/32px 'Microsoft YaHei' Arial;color:#333;max-width: 480px !important;margin: 0 auto;}
img[src*=".jpg"],img[src*=".png"]{border:none; /*background-image:url(../images/loading.gif);*/background-size:10px 10px;background-position:center center; background-repeat:no-repeat;}
li{list-style:none;}
h1{font-size:18px;font-weight:normal;color:#000;}
h2{font-size:14px;font-weight:normal;}
a{text-decoration:none;color:#000;-webkit-tap-highlight-color:rgba(0,255,0,0.3);display:block;}
em{font-style:normal;}

body{background:#e6e6e6;}

/*公共样式部分*/
/*body {	font: normal 12px 华文细黑,微软雅黑, Arial; -webkit-text-size-adjust:none; background:#FFF}*/
body {	font: normal 16px 微软雅黑, Arial; -webkit-text-size-adjust:none; background:#fff}
a {text-decoration: none;}
a:link{ text-decoration: none}
a:visited{ text-decoration: none}
a:hover{text-decoration: none}
a:active{text-decoration: none}
h1 {font-size: 1.4em;text-align: center;color: #000;}
small {font-size: 0.875em;}
img {max-width: 100%;/*width: 100%;*/-ms-interpolation-mode: bicubic; border:none; vertical-align:top;}
img, object {max-width: 100%;height: auto;}
.clear:after{ content:"."; display:block; height:0; clear:both; visibility:hidden;}
ul,li,dt,dl,dd{	list-style-type: none;	margin: 0px; padding: 0px; background:none; }
p {	margin: 0px;padding: 0px;}
.fl { float:left;}
.fr { float:right;}
a,input,button{ outline:none; -webkit-tap-highlight-color:rgba(0,0,0,0);}

header{width:97%;margin:0px auto}
header img{width:100%}
.banner{ overflow:hidden; max-width:480px;}

.noafter{display:none}
/*.bd,.bd ul li{ float:left; width:100%; overflow:hidden;}
.bd img{ float:left; width:100%; height:auto;}
.hd{ overflow:hidden; height:30px; padding-left:50%;float:left; display:block; z-index:10;  }
.hd ul{ float:left; overflow:hidden; zoom:1; margin-top:10px; }
.hd ul li{ float:left;  width:10px; height:10px; border-radius:5px; overflow:hidden; margin-right:5px; text-indent:-999px; cursor:pointer; background:#fff; }
.hd ul li.on{ background:#F60; }*/

/*导航*/
nav{width: 99%;margin: 0px auto; margin-bottom:10px}
nav,.but,.zx_btn{display:-webkit-box;display:box;display:-ms-flexbox;}
nav a,.biaodan p .act-submit,.biaodan p .act-submit1,.zx_btn li,.fenlei p a{display:block;-webkit-box-flex:1;box-flex:1;-ms-flex:1;text-align:center;background:#159dad;color:#fff;line-height:40px;margin:0px 2px}
nav a:before{margin-right:5px;}
nav a:after{content:"";display:block;width:1px;height:40px;background:#007C8A;float:right;-webkit-transform:scaleX(0.5);}
/*nav a:last-child{background:#33a35a;}*/

/*图标区*/

 .iconfont{background:#ffffff; padding:0.1rem 0; overflow:hidden}
 .iconfont li{ float:left; width:33.3%; text-align:center; line-height:0.45rem}
 .iconfont li i{ display:block; width:0.71rem; height:0.71rem; margin:0 auto; background-size:cover; background-repeat:no-repeat}
 .iconfont li a{ color:#646060}
 .iconfont li:nth-child(1) i{ background-image:url(../images/ico1.png);}
 .iconfont li:nth-child(2) i{  background-image:url(../images/ico2.png);}
 .iconfont li:nth-child(3) i{  background-image:url(../images/ico3.png);}
 .iconfont li:nth-child(4) i{  background-image:url(../images/ico4.png);}
 .iconfont li:nth-child(5) i{  background-image:url(../images/ico5.png);}
 .iconfont li:nth-child(6) i{ background-image:url(../images/ico6.png);}
 .iconfont li:nth-child(7) i{ background-image:url(../images/ico7.png);}
 .iconfont li:nth-child(8) i{  background-image:url(../images/ico8.png);}
 .iconfont li:nth-child(9) i{  background-image:url(../images/ico9.png);}
 .iconfont li:nth-child(10) i{  background-image:url(../images/ico10.png);}
 .iconfont li:nth-child(11) i{  background-image:url(../images/ico11.png);}
 .iconfont li:nth-child(12) i{  background-image:url(../images/ico12.png);}
 .iconfont li:nth-child(13) i{  background-image:url(../images/ico13.png);}
 .iconfont li:nth-child(14) i{  background-image:url(../images/ico14.png);}
 .iconfont li:nth-child(15) i{  background-image:url(../images/ico15.png);}

/*ad*/
div.ad{width: 100%;margin: 10px auto;}
div.ad img{width: 100%;}
 /*头条*/
.hmdt{ /*width:320px; */float:left; background-color:#fff; height:160px }
.hmdt h3{ /*width:320px; background:url(../images/dongtai.jpg) no-repeat;*/ height:25px;background-color: #F1EAE4;}
.hmdt_top{ float:left; /*width:310px;*/ padding:5px 0px 5px 15px; font-size:14px; font-weight:500; }
.hmdt_top img{ float:left; width:100px; height:70px;}
.hmdt_top p{ float:right; width:66%; }
.hmdt_top p.title{font-size:14px; font-weight:bolder; color:#000;}
.hmdt_top p.txt{font-size:13px; color:#333; line-height:20px; text-indent:2em; padding-top:6px; }
.hmdt_top p span{ color:#b0569c; font-size:12px; font-weight:bold;}
.hmdt_top p a{color:#000;text-align: center;}
.hmdt_b{ float:left; /*width:310px;*/ padding-left:5px;}
.hmdt_b p{ width:100%; font-size:13px; color:#333; line-height:24px; padding-left: 5%;}
.hmdt_b p a{ color:#333;display: inline;}

/*文章，栏目导航*/
.fenlei{ overflow:hidden; width:100%; overflow:hidden;}
.fenlei p{ display:block; padding:0 5px;}
.fenlei p a{ float:left; width:31%; margin:1%;border-radius:4px;color: #fff;background: #7f7f7f;font-weight: bold;text-align: center;}

.con>img{width:100%;height:auto;padding:0 8px 8px; box-sizing:border-box;display:block;}
.con h3{display:-webkit-box;display:box;margin:8px 0;display:-ms-flexbox;}
.con h3 a,.con h3:before,.con h3:after{display:block; text-align:center;}
.con h3:before,.con h3:after{content:"";border-top:1px solid #ccc;border-bottom:1px solid #fff;height:0px;margin-top:15px;-webkit-box-flex:1;box-flex:1;-ms-flex:1;-webkit-transform:scaleY(0.5);}
.con h3 a{-webkit-box-flex:0.5;box-flex:0.5;color:#159dad;-ms-flex:0.5;text-overflow: ellipsis;overflow: hidden;white-space: nowrap;}
.con h3:before{margin-left:8px;}
.con h3:after{margin-right:8px;}
.con:after{content:"";display:block;/*height:10px;*/margin-top:6px;}

.con1{display:-webkit-box;display:box;margin:8px 8px 0;display:-ms-flexbox;}
.con1 a{display:block;-webkit-box-flex:1;-ms-flex:1;box-flex:1;text-align:center;line-height:40px;background:#159dad;color:#fff;}
.con1 a:first-child{margin-right:4px;background-color: #c9cacc;color: #000002;}
.con1 a:last-child{margin-left:4px; border-radius:5px; font-size:12px;margin-bottom: 3px; height:30px; line-height:30px; margin-top:3px;border-bottom: 3px solid #027483;}

.con2{margin:0 8px;background:#c9cacc;border:1px solid #ccc;border-top:none;}
.con2 li{overflow:hidden;border-bottom: 1px dashed #545557;width: 96%;margin: 0px auto;}
.con2>div>li:before{content:"0"attr(data-nubmer);/*background:#b5b5b5;*/padding:1px 2px;color:#010103;margin-right:5px;-webkit-border-radius:4px;border-radius:4px;float:left;width: 20px;height: 20px;line-height: 20px;padding: 2px;margin-top: 10px;margin-left: 8px;}
.con2>div>li:nth-child(n+10):before{content:attr(data-nubmer)}
.con2>div>li:nth-child(1):before{/*background:#F32E2E;*/}
.con2>div>li:nth-child(2):before{/*background:#F54D4D;*/}
.con2>div>li:nth-child(3):before{/*background:#F77979;*/}
.con2>div>li:nth-child(4):before{/*background:#FAA5A5;*/}
.con2 li:after,.liaofa_info li:after{content:"";display:block;margin:0 8px;height:1px;background:#ccc;-webkit-transform:scaleY(0.5);clear:both;}
.con2>div>li:nth-child(7){border-bottom: none;}


.con2 li a{overflow:hidden;padding:10px;}
.con2 li img{float:left;margin-right:8px;height:24px;width:24px;border-radius: 4px;-webkit-border-radius: 4px;}
.con2 li h4{font-weight:normal;line-height:24px;height: 24px;overflow: hidden;}
.con2 li h4 sup{background:red;color:#fff;font-size:12px;line-height:12px;padding:2px;-webkit-transform:scale(0.8);display:inline-block;border-radius:2px; text-indent:-2px;}
.con2 li h4 sup:before{content:"";display:inline-block;border-width:4px 4px 4px 0;border-style:solid;border-color:transparent red transparent transparent ;-webkit-transform:translateX(-4px);}
.con2 .getMoreZt{text-align:center;background-color:#50C483;width: 100px;color: #fff; display:block; margin:4px auto; border-radius:5px;}
.con2 #moreZt{display:none;}

.down{border:1px solid #ccc;border-bottom:none;background:#fff !important;color:#000 !important;}
.down:after{content:"";display:inline-block;margin-left:5px;border-width:6px 6px 2px;border-style:solid;border-color:#ccc transparent transparent;}
.right:after{content:"";display:inline-block;margin-left:5px;border-width:6px 0 6px 6px;border-style:solid;border-color:transparent transparent transparent #fff;}
.up{color:#159dad; -webkit-transition:all 0.3s linear;}
.up:after{content:"";display:inline-block;margin-left:5px;border-width:0px 6px 6px;border-style:solid;border-color:transparent transparent #159dad; -webkit-transform:translateY(-2px);-webkit-transition:all 0.3s linear;}



/*表单*/
.biaodan{background: #fff;margin:8px;padding: 0 0 4px; font-size:14px; border-top-left-radius: 4px;border-top-right-radius: 4px;}
.biaodan h3{ display:block; overflow:hidden;background: #159dad;color:#fff;text-align:center;border-top-left-radius: 4px;border-top-right-radius: 4px;margin-bottom: 8px;line-height: 40px;}
.biaodan p{line-height: 40px;overflow: hidden;text-indent: 0px; margin:0 8px 8px;}
.biaodan p label,.biaodan p input,.biaodan p textarea{display: block;float:left;}
.biaodan p label{background: #f1f1f1; display:inline-block;font-size:16px;width:30%;text-align: center;}
.biaodan p input,.biaodan p textarea{width: 70%;padding:8px 8px; line-height:24px; height:40px; display:inline-block; border:1px solid #f1f1f1;-webkit-box-sizing: border-box;box-sizing: border-box;}
.biaodan p .act-submit,.biaodan p .act-submit1{float:none;background: #159dad;font-size:16px;color:#fff;border:none;font-family: "microsoft yahei";line-height: 35px;-webkit-appearance:none;width: 47%;float: left;height: 35px;}
.biaodan p .act-submit1{background:#9f9f9f; color:#fff;margin-left: 8px;}
.biaodan p .act-reset{background:#f1f1f1;width: 70%;text-align: center;}
.biaodan .act-other{line-height: 28px;padding: 8px;background: #f1f1f1;display:block;margin: 0px;}
.biaodan .act-other a{color:red;text-decoration: none;display: inline;}
.biaodan .jiami{display: block;margin:0px 10px 0px;}
.biaodan .zhu{text-align:left;display:block;line-height: 22px; color:#999; border-radius:4px;font-size: 12px;}
.biaodan .zhu span{float:left;width: 20px;height: 20px;border-radius:50%;background-color: #f00;text-align: center;color: #fff;font-size: 14px;margin-right: 5px;line-height: 20px;}
.biaodan .zhu img{ vertical-align:middle; width:26px; height:22px;}
.biaodan h4{ font-size:14px;  padding-left:8px; display:block; overflow:hidden; line-height:26px; font-weight:normal; }
.biaodan h4 span{float:left; margin-right:10px; position:relative;border-radius: 30px; background:#159dad; color:#fff;width:26px;height: 26px;text-align: center;}

.biaodan ul {overflow: hidden; padding-left:5px;  display:block; margin:0 8px 8px 14px; border-bottom:1px dashed #f1f1f1; padding-bottom:4px;}
.biaodan ul.noborder{border: none;padding-bottom: 0px;}
.biaodan ul li { float:left; width:50%;font-size: 13px;color: #333;margin-top: 4px;height: 24px;line-height: 24px;}
.put{ margin-right:8px; float:left; margin-top:6px;}
.biaodan ul li input {vertical-align: middle;}


/*footer*/
footer{color:#fff;padding:8px;/*background:#159dad;margin-bottom:50px;*/background-image: url("../images/footer_bg_03.jpg");}
footer div {text-align:center;font-size:0px;}
footer div a{color:#fff;display:inline-block;padding:4px 10px;font-size:16px;border-radius:3px;}
footer div a:nth-child(2){margin:0 8px;}
footer div a.on{/*background:#128795;*/}
footer div:after{content:"";display:block;border-top:1px dashed #fff;border-bottom:2px dashed #fff;-webkit-transform:scaleY(0.5);margin:8px 0px;}
footer address{font-style:normal; text-align:center;font-size: 13px;}
footer p a{color:#fff;display:inline;font-size: 14px;}





/*专家*/
.wap_part4{width:96%;margin:0 auto;border: 1px solid #5bb8cb; padding-top: 10px;}
.wap_part4 .wap_part2_h2{width:94%;height: 44px;margin:0px auto;line-height: 44px;padding-left: 10px;color: #fff;background-color:#159DAD ;font-size: 16px;}
.wap_part4_wk{ height:auto; /*border:#e4e4e4 solid 1px; padding:18px 10px 0px 10px;*/ background:#FFFFFF;position: relative;}
.xjt_l{ /*padding-top:60px; */cursor:pointer;position:absolute;top:120px; left:10px;}
.xjt_r{ /* padding-top:60px;*/position:absolute;top:120px; right:10px;}
.gbox{ width:93%; height:auto; position:relative; overflow:hidden;margin:0px auto;}
@media only screen and (max-width: 320px) {
	.wap_part4_wk{height: auto;}.biaodan p .act-submit, .biaodan p .act-submit1{width:47%;}
}
@media only screen and (min-width:480px ) {
	.wap_part4_wk{height: 350px;}
}
.gbox_i{ position:absolute;width:100%;height:296px; }
.my_zj1{ float:left; width:46%; height:auto;padding: 2%;}
.my_zj1 h3{ font-size:16px; font-weight:bold; color:#0253a5; text-align:center; line-height:26px; padding-top:8px;}
.my_zj1 li{ line-height:24px; font-size:12px; text-align:center}
.my_zj_wk ul{ padding-bottom:8px;}
.wap_part4_zxzx{ float:left; margin-right:3px;background: #2188c8 none repeat scroll 0 0;
    border: medium none;
    border-radius: 5px;
    color: #fff;
    cursor: pointer;
    float: left;
    font-size: 20px;
    height: 35px;
    line-height: 35px;
    text-align: center;
    width: 120px;}
.wap_part4_zxzx2{ float:left; margin-right:3px;background: #ff7600 none repeat scroll 0 0;
    border: medium none;
    border-radius: 5px;
    color: #fff;
    cursor: pointer;
    float: left;
    font-size: 20px;
    height: 35px;
    line-height: 35px;
    text-align: center;
    width: 120px;}



/*底部通栏*/
.footer-consult {
    /*background: url(../images/bg_png_line.png) repeat-x scroll 0 -269px transparent;*/
    bottom: 0;
    height: 50px;
    left: 0;
    overflow: hidden;
    padding-top: 2px;
    position: fixed;
    width: 100%;
    z-index: 99999;
}
.footer-consult ul{
    background: url(../images/bg_png_line2.png) repeat-x scroll 0 -269px transparent;
	max-width:480px;
	width:100%;
	margin:0px auto;
	height:50px
}
.footer-consult li {
    -moz-box-sizing: border-box;
	box-sizing:border-box;
    border-left: 1px solid #FEE142;
    border-right: 1px solid #DD691B;
    float: left;
    height: 50px;
    text-align: center;
    width: 25%;
	padding-top: 5px;
}
.footer-4{
    -moz-box-sizing: border-box;
    border-left: 1px solid #FEE142;
    border-right: 1px solid #DD691B;
    float: left;
    height: 40px;
    text-align: center;
    width: 24%;
}
.footer-consult li a {
    background: url(../images/bg_png_consult.png) no-repeat scroll center -8px transparent;
    color: #FFFFFF;
    display: block;
    font-size: 12px;
    height: 40px;
    line-height: 18px;
    overflow: hidden;
    width: 100%;
}
.footer-consult li a span {
    display: block;
    height: 18px;
    padding-top: 22px;
    width: 100%;
}
.footer-consult li a:active {
    color: #FFFFFF;
}
.footer-consult li:nth-child(2) a {
    background-position: center -55px;
}
.footer-consult li:nth-child(3) a {
    background-position: center -102px;
}
.footer-consult li:nth-child(4) a {
    background-position: center -154px;
}

#pmp {
	
background-color: #333333;
background-image: url("../images/ledbj.gif");
color: #FF0000;
font-family: "Microsoft YaHei";
font-size:50px;
height: 50px;
margin: 0 auto;
padding-left: 5px;
padding-right: 5px;
padding-top: 5px;
text-decoration: none;
width:95%;
overflow: hidden;
white-space: nowrap;
position: relative;
}